Oskar was most popular in 2016, when 160 American babies were given the name — ranking #2,585 that year. In 2025 it ranked #3,721, with 93 births. Across 1880–2025 the Social Security Administration has recorded 3,241 people named Oskar.

Is Oskar a boy’s or a girl’s name?

Across the whole record Oskar is a boy’s name — 0.0% of the 3,241 Americans given it were girls and 100.0% were boys. In births since 2016 it is 0% girls and 100% boys.

Counted from every US birth the Social Security Administration recorded under this name, so it reflects use rather than opinion. A name given to fewer than five babies of one sex in a year is withheld at source and is not counted.
